

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

# Blok aliran di Amazon Connect: Permintaan loop
<a name="loop-prompts"></a>

Topik ini mendefinisikan blok aliran untuk mengulang urutan permintaan saat pelanggan atau agen ditahan atau dalam antrian.

## Deskripsi
<a name="loop-prompts-description"></a>
+ Loop urutan prompt saat pelanggan atau agen ditahan atau dalam antrian.

## Saluran yang didukung
<a name="loop-prompts-channels"></a>

Tabel berikut mencantumkan cara blok ini merutekan kontak yang menggunakan saluran yang ditentukan. 


| Channel | Didukung? | 
| --- | --- | 
| Suara | Ya | 
| Obrolan | Tidak - Cabang kesalahan | 
| Tugas | Tidak - Cabang kesalahan | 
| Email | Tidak - Cabang kesalahan | 

## Jenis aliran
<a name="loop-prompts-types"></a>

Anda dapat menggunakan blok ini dalam [jenis aliran](create-contact-flow.md#contact-flow-types) berikut:
+ Alur Antrian Pelanggan
+ Alur Customer Hold
+ Agen Tahan aliran

## Sifat-sifat
<a name="loop-prompts-properties"></a>

Gambar berikut menunjukkan halaman **Properties** dari blok **prompt Loop**. Ini menunjukkan ada tiga jenis prompt yang dapat Anda pilih dari daftar dropdown: **Rekaman audio**, **Teks ke Ucapan**, jalur file **S3**.

![\[Halaman properti dari blok prompt Loop, daftar dropdown jenis prompt.\]](http://docs.aws.amazon.com/id_id/connect/latest/adminguide/images/loop-prompts-properties.png)


### Cara kerja opsi Interrupt
<a name="loop-prompts-properties-interrupt"></a>

Katakanlah Anda memiliki beberapa prompt dan Anda mengatur **Interrupt** ke 60 detik. Berikut adalah apa yang akan terjadi: 
+ Blok memainkan prompt dalam urutan bahwa mereka terdaftar untuk keseluruhan panjang prompt.
+ Jika waktu putar gabungan untuk petunjuknya adalah 75 detik, setelah 60 detik prompt terputus dan diatur ulang ke titik 0 detik lagi. 
+ Mungkin saja pelanggan Anda tidak akan pernah mendengar informasi yang berpotensi penting yang seharusnya diputar setelah 60 detik. 

Skenario ini sangat dimungkinkan saat menggunakan permintaan audio default yang disediakan Amazon Connect karena permintaan audio ini dapat berlangsung selama 4 menit. 

## Cara kerja opsi interupsi
<a name="loop-prompts-interrupt"></a>

Di blok prompt Loop, Anda dapat memilih untuk mengaktifkan opsi **Lanjutkan prompt selama interupsi**.

![\[Loop meminta widget opsi interupsi.\]](http://docs.aws.amazon.com/id_id/connect/latest/adminguide/images/loop-prompts-interrupt-1.png)


Pertimbangkan skenario di mana Anda telah mengonfigurasi tiga prompt 40 detik dalam loop ini, dengan Interrupt diatur ke 60 detik. Inilah yang terjadi dalam setiap kasus:

Jika Anda tidak mengaktifkan **Continue prompt selama interupsi**:
+ Blok memainkan prompt secara berurutan hingga batas waktu 60 detik. Ini berarti prompt pertama diputar seluruhnya, diikuti oleh 20 detik dari prompt kedua.
+ Pada 60 detik, Connect mengeksekusi logika Flows di cabang timeout untuk blok prompt Loop. Ini mungkin termasuk perlakuan audio yang berbeda, seperti keheningan singkat atau prompt terpisah melalui blok prompt Putar.
+ Setelah mengeksekusi blok Resume di cabang timeout, Connect memulai ulang prompt dari awal prompt pertama.
+ Perilaku ini dapat mencegah pelanggan mendengar informasi penting yang dijadwalkan setelah 60 detik (seperti pada prompt ketiga). Ini sangat mungkin terjadi saat menggunakan permintaan audio Amazon Connect default, yang bisa berdurasi hingga 4 menit.

Jika Anda mengaktifkan **Continue prompt selama interupsi**:
+ Blok memainkan perintah secara berurutan.
+ Pada 60 detik, setelah memainkan prompt pertama dan 20 detik detik detik, Connect mengeksekusi logika Flows di cabang timeout untuk blok prompt Loop.
  + Jika cabang batas waktu Anda tidak menggunakan blok Flow yang memutar audio yang berbeda (seperti prompt Putar, Dapatkan masukan pelanggan, masukan pelanggan Store, atau bot Invoke Lex), Connect terus memutar audio prompt dari tempat terputus. Bagi pelanggan, ini terdengar seperti pemutaran prompt kedua yang tidak terputus, diikuti oleh yang ketiga.
  + Jika cabang batas waktu menyertakan konfigurasi audio yang berbeda (seperti prompt penawaran panggilan balik untuk waktu tunggu yang lama), Connect akan menyela blok prompt Loop untuk memutar audio ini. Kemudian mengeksekusi logika cabang batas waktu sebelum melanjutkan pada awal prompt berikutnya di blok prompt Loop. Misalnya, jika terputus selama prompt kedua, Connect dilanjutkan di awal prompt ketiga setelah mengeksekusi logika cabang batas waktu.

## Kiat konfigurasi
<a name="loop-prompts-tips"></a>
+ Blok berikut tidak diizinkan sebelum blok **prompt Loop**: 
  + [Dapatkan masukan pelanggan](get-customer-input.md)
  + [Loop](loop.md)
  + [Mainkan prompt](play.md)
  + [Mulai streaming media](start-media-streaming.md)
  + [Hentikan streaming media](stop-media-streaming.md)
  + [Menyimpan masukan pelanggan](store-customer-input.md)
  + [Transfer ke nomor telepon](transfer-to-phone-number.md)
  + [Transfer ke antrian](transfer-to-queue.md), termasuk **Transfer ke antrian panggilan balik**
+ Untuk informasi tentang memilih prompt dari library Amazon Connect atau bucket S3, lihat [Mainkan prompt](play.md) bloknya. 
+ Ketika **prompt Loop** digunakan dalam aliran Antrian, pemutaran audio dapat terganggu dengan aliran pada waktu yang telah ditentukan.
+ Selalu gunakan periode interupsi yang lebih besar dari 20 detik. Ini adalah jumlah waktu yang dimiliki agen yang tersedia untuk menerima kontak tersebut. Jika periode interupsi kurang dari 20 detik, Anda mungkin mendapatkan kontak yang turun ke cabang **Kesalahan**. Ini karena Amazon Connect tidak mendukung dequeuing pelanggan saat mereka diarahkan ke agen aktif dan berada di jendela 20 detik untuk bergabung.
+ Penghitung internal untuk loop dipertahankan untuk panggilan, bukan aliran. Jika Anda menggunakan kembali aliran selama panggilan, penghitung loop tidak diatur ulang.
+ Jika blok ini dipicu selama percakapan obrolan, kontak dialihkan ke cabang **Kesalahan**.
+ Beberapa aliran yang ada memiliki versi blok **prompt Loop** yang tidak memiliki cabang **Error**. Dalam hal ini, kontak obrolan menghentikan eksekusi aliran antrian pelanggan. Obrolan diarahkan ketika agen berikutnya tersedia.

## Blok yang dikonfigurasi
<a name="loop-prompts-configured"></a>

Gambar berikut menunjukkan seperti apa blok ini ketika dikonfigurasi untuk memutar prompt dari perpustakaan Amazon Connect. Pilih \$1 di sebelah **Perekaman Audio** untuk melihat nama lengkap file. Blok yang dikonfigurasi memiliki dua cabang: **Timeout** dan **Error**.

![\[Loop meminta blok yang dikonfigurasi untuk memutar prompt dari pustaka Amazon Connect.\]](http://docs.aws.amazon.com/id_id/connect/latest/adminguide/images/loop-prompts-configured.png)


Gambar berikut menunjukkan seperti apa blok ini ketika dikonfigurasi untuk memutar prompt dari Amazon S3. Pilih \$1 di sebelah **jalur S3** untuk melihat jalur lengkap. Blok yang dikonfigurasi memiliki dua cabang: **Timeout** dan **Error**.

![\[Loop meminta blok yang dikonfigurasi untuk memutar prompt dari Amazon S3.\]](http://docs.aws.amazon.com/id_id/connect/latest/adminguide/images/loop-prompts-configured2.png)


## Aliran sampel
<a name="loop-prompts-samples"></a>

Amazon Connect menyertakan serangkaian aliran sampel. Untuk petunjuk yang menjelaskan cara mengakses aliran sampel dalam perancang aliran, lihat[Alur sampel di Amazon Connect](contact-flow-samples.md). Berikut ini adalah topik yang menjelaskan aliran sampel yang mencakup blok ini.
+ [Contoh alur antrian interuptible dengan callback di Amazon Connect](sample-interruptible-queue.md)

## Skenario
<a name="loop-prompts-scenarios"></a>

Lihat topik berikut untuk skenario yang menggunakan blok ini:
+ [Mengatur alur untuk mengelola kontak dalam antrian di Amazon Connect](queue-to-queue-transfer.md)